    Apple iPad Air 2. Display diagonal: 24.6 cm (9.7"), Display resolution: 2048 x 1536 pixels. Internal storage capacity: 32 GB. Processor frequency: 1.5 GHz, Processor family: Apple, Processor model: A8X. Internal memory: 2 GB. Rear camera resolution (numeric): 8 MP, Rear camera type: Single camera, Front camera resolution (numeric): 1.2 MP. Top Wi-Fi standard: Wi-Fi 5 (802.11ac). Assisted GPS (A-GPS). Weight: 444 g. Operating system installed: iOS. Product colour: Silver
